Поделиться через


Создание файла Dexsql.log для устранения ошибок в Microsoft Dynamics GP

В этой статье описывается, как создать файл Dexsql.log для Microsoft Dynamics GP.

Область применения: Microsoft Dynamics GP
Исходный номер базы знаний: 850996

Введение

При получении сообщения об ошибке в Microsoft Dynamics GP файл Dexsql.log — это полезное средство, которое часто предоставляет дополнительные сведения для устранения неполадок. Если вы можете повторно создать сообщение об ошибке, файл Dexsql.log может записать эти сведения.

Дополнительная информация

Чтобы создать файл Dexsql.log, выполните следующие действия.

  1. Откройте файл Dex.ini. По умолчанию этот файл находится в следующем расположении:

    • Microsoft Dynamics GP 10.0 и более поздних выпусков:
      C:\Program Files\Microsoft Dynamics\GP\Data
  2. Найдите следующие инструкции в файле Dex.ini:

    SQLLogSQLStmt=FALSE SQLLogODBCMessages=FALSE SQLLogAllODBCMessages=FALSE
    
  3. Если в настоящее время для утверждений задано значение FALSE, измените их на TRUE, как указано ниже.

    SQLLogSQLStmt=TRUE SQLLogODBCMessages=TRUE SQLLogAllODBCMessages=TRUE
    
  4. Запустите Microsoft Dynamics GP. Если Microsoft Dynamics GP уже запущена, закройте Microsoft Dynamics GP и перезапустите ее.

  5. Повторно создайте сценарий, в котором вы получили сообщение об ошибке. Перед тем как выполнить шаги, которые приведут к созданию сообщения об ошибке, сначала войдите в нужное окно, а затем очистите файл dexsql.log, который выполнялся до текущего момента (поскольку вам нужно, чтобы он фиксировал только текущее сообщение об ошибке и не содержал ничего лишнего). Для этого перейдите к следующему шагу.

  6. В проводнике Windows откройте папку приложения Microsoft Dynamics GP, открываемую на шаге 1. Найдите файл Dexsql.log. Удалите или переименуйте этот файл, так как вам не нужно ничего, что он запечатлел до этой точки.

    (Если вы не видите указанный Dexsql.log файл, выберите Просмотрите и нажмите кнопку "Обновить ", чтобы увидеть новый файл. Или проверьте путь.)

  7. Теперь вернувшись в Microsoft Dynamics GP, перейдите к последним шагам, чтобы повторно создать сообщение об ошибке. Новый файл Dexsql.log будет создан в папке приложения Microsoft Dynamics GP еще раз, который содержит только синтаксис создания сообщения об ошибке.

  8. Отключите dexsql.log. Чтобы сделать это, откройте файл Dex.ini, а затем установите параметры на FALSE или верните их к исходным настройкам.

    Примечание.

    Он будет продолжать работать до тех пор, пока пользователь не выйдет из Microsoft Dynamics GP и снова в нее войдет. Это не больно оставить его работать, но это может привести к тому, что журнал становится большим и вызывает проблемы с производительностью в будущем.